From 2af33756c79a7792499ee6d74feeb752df00b11f Mon Sep 17 00:00:00 2001 From: Eric Christopher Date: Tue, 10 Jun 2014 20:39:39 +0000 Subject: [PATCH] We already have a reference to the TargetMachine, use that. llvm-svn: 210580 --- llvm/lib/Transforms/Scalar/GlobalMerge.cpp |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/llvm/lib/Transforms/Scalar/GlobalMerge.cpp b/llvm/lib/Transforms/Scalar/GlobalMerge.cpp index dd9c378..16f2099 100644 --- a/llvm/lib/Transforms/Scalar/GlobalMerge.cpp +++ b/llvm/lib/Transforms/Scalar/GlobalMerge.cpp @@ -270,8 +270,7 @@ bool GlobalMerge::doInitialization(Module &M) { continue; if (DL->getTypeAllocSize(Ty) < MaxOffset) { - if (TargetLoweringObjectFile::getKindForGlobal(I, TLI->getTargetMachine()) - .isBSSLocal()) + if (TargetLoweringObjectFile::getKindForGlobal(I, *TM).isBSSLocal()) BSSGlobals[AddressSpace].push_back(I); else if (I->isConstant()) ConstGlobals[AddressSpace].push_back(I); -- 2.7.4